Using Elos test kits for CA, Alk and MG.

PH- 8.1
CA- 350ppm
dKH- 15
MG- 650ppm
SG- 1.018

Raising SG currently but not sure why my MG are so low.....could it be the salt?

wayne in norway
12/15/2013, 02:49 PM
It could be a combination of salt, low salinity and being used up in a new tank. Get you salinity up, and test the mg in water change water.

How did you get alk so high? Double check it's not 2 drops per 1 dkh

disc1
12/15/2013, 03:22 PM
The low SG is the problem. You haven't added enough salt mix and since the mag comes from there....

Doubled checked the ELOS test and for ever drop its .5 degree. So it took 30 drops to get mine to change from Cyan to Yellow. My salt is now at 1.021. Gonna test MG again

OK just tested MG again and it's now up at 900. So the only thing I did was increase SG levels. Looks like i'm heading in the right direction. Thank you all for your input!
